2003 Grand Cherokee 2.7 CRD ..Hello, i also have a failed oil cooler, 2nd one in 18months, they seem to corrode through the fins being the weaker metal, alloy, i want to keep my jeep therefore i want to by pass the oil cooler, has anyone in this forum done this, and was it successful, i am a mechanic and have all the gear, if anyone can give me some pointers and pictures it would really be appreciated, i am happy to post my progress pics up ,to help others overcome this 2.7 problem, apart from this problem, the jeep is terriffic... my email is thesourceror777@bigpond.com , any input would be very much appreciated ...thanks for your time..

I thaught my cooler was good to , until i pressure tested it, remember, oil pressure is greater than water pressure, therefore it needs to be under pressure to test, a vacume test by mouth will not give an accurate outcome ..cheers
